Cinema, arts, and nature in the Bosco-Giardino of Tiggiano
Luci nel Bosco is the most poetic extension of the Festival of Cinema of the Real and the Unreal, a historic Salento event dedicated to non-fiction cinema, documentaries, and experimental audiovisual forms. While the heart of the festival beats at the Castello Volante in Corigliano d'Otranto, it is in the Municipality of Tiggiano, at the southern tip of Salento in the province of Lecce, that the project finds its most intimate dimension: a unique evening lasting from sunset to dawn, dedicated to our relationship with plants and animals, and to the care and protection of the landscape.
The evening takes place in the Bosco-Giardino of the Palazzo Baronale Serafini-Sauli, an oasis of biodiversity in the historic center of Tiggiano, populated by holm oaks, oaks, orange groves, and aromatic plants. In this natural setting, among paths and clearings, screens are set up for screenings, stages for live music, and art installations designed specifically for the location. The audience is invited to move freely, sit on the grass, and let themselves be guided by the sounds and images emerging from the darkness of the woods.
The common thread of Luci nel Bosco is the dialogue between cinema and nature: documentaries, short films, animated features, and visions of the South tell stories of the environment, ecology, and the deep bond between communities and their territory. Screenings alternate with concerts, performances, workshops, and convivial moments, in an interweaving of languages that makes the evening an immersive and collective experience. The cuisine, with dishes inspired by Mediterranean tradition and sustainability, completes the nocturnal ritual.
Founded in 2004 and reaching its 23rd edition in 2026, the Festival of Cinema of the Real and the Unreal is a benchmark for Italian and international documentary film. Directed by Paolo Pisanelli and produced by Big Sur together with the associations OfficinaVisioni and Cinema del Reale, the event transforms Salento's locations every summer into an open-air laboratory where screenings, photography, music, performances, and live soundscapes merge. The 2026 edition, titled CAOS, takes place from July 15 to 18 at the Castello Volante in Corigliano d'Otranto and continues on July 31 in Tiggiano with Luci nel Bosco.
A small village in the Capo di Leuca area, Tiggiano preserves a heritage made of centuries-old olive trees, dry-stone walls, and noble architecture like the Palazzo Baronale. In this corner of Puglia overlooking two seas, Luci nel Bosco also becomes an opportunity to rediscover a fragile and precious landscape, enhancing ecological awareness through cinema and the arts. By car: Tiggiano can be reached from the SS275 road towards Santa Maria di Leuca, taking the exit towards Basso Salento. The Palazzo Baronale Serafini-Sauli is located in the town's historic center.
By train: The reference station is Lecce, which is connected to the Ferrovie del Sud Est network and bus services towards Capo di Leuca.
By plane: The nearest airports are Brindisi (approx. 100 km) and Bari.
The evening takes place outdoors and continues until late at night: we recommend comfortable clothing, a sweater for the cooler hours, and shoes suitable for walking along the paths of the woods.
